【发布时间】:2012-10-17 03:46:23
【问题描述】:
我的<head> 中有以下内容
.css 不会被缓存,每次刷新都会加载新的。但由于我使用 Backbone.js 和 Require.js,模块仍然被缓存。我还没有使用优化器。我将文件上传到 Apache 服务器,然后直接运行 html/js。
如何在此处消除缓存?谢谢。
【问题讨论】:
标签: html css backbone.js requirejs browser-cache
我的<head> 中有以下内容
.css 不会被缓存,每次刷新都会加载新的。但由于我使用 Backbone.js 和 Require.js,模块仍然被缓存。我还没有使用优化器。我将文件上传到 Apache 服务器,然后直接运行 html/js。
如何在此处消除缓存?谢谢。
【问题讨论】:
标签: html css backbone.js requirejs browser-cache
在导入 require.js 之前添加它。
var require = {
waitSeconds: 1,
urlArgs : "bust="+new Date().getTime()
};
urlArgs 在它获取的所有内容之后放置一个时间戳并破坏 require.js 缓存。
如所见here
【讨论】:
我发现如果 Firebug 正在运行并且在 Firebug 中的 Net 选项卡下的缓存已关闭,您可以关闭每个网站的缓存。
【讨论】: